What is Galvanization

Galvanizing or galvanization is the process of applying a zinc covering to iron or steel, to forestall rusting. The most widely recognized method is dipping the metal in a hot pool of zinc, in which steel, various kind of metals are lowered and put in a shower of liquid zinc.

How does Galvanization help in Forestall Rusting? 

Galvanization shields from rust in various manners: 

  1. It shapes a boundary that keeps destructive substances away and shields the metal
  2. The zinc fills in as a conciliatory anode so that regardless of whether the covering is damaged, the uncovered steel will even now be ensured by the leftover zinc. 
  3. The zinc ensures its base metal by consuming before iron.
